Promoting Problematizing Competence Through the 3RPlay System: The Case of the STEREO Project


Abstract:

Given the complex context within which they work, education professionals are no longer able to approach problems by reconstructing certain and decisive answers. Rather, this context requires exercising the skills of reflection, research and deliberation necessary to collectively (among professionals, people and communities) rebuild sustainable and promising management strategies. The article presents and discusses a new training system developed by the “REFLECT” research group at the University of Turin focused on precisely these skills: the 3RPlay system (Reflecting, Researching, Replying). 3RPlay is a digital training system for professionals engaged in various fields (school, sport, cinema, circus, health, media education, etc.) and has generated outcomes of particular educational interest as part of the “STEREO” research project involving coaches and primary school teachers with the aim of building synergies between school and sports.
